However, it is possible to … WebMar 21, 2024 · It is approved by the US Food and Drug Administration for major depressive disorder as well as generalized anxiety disorder, diabetic neuropathy, fibromyalgia, and chronic musculoskeletal pain. Duloxetine is generally well tolerated, but can potentially elevate liver enzymes and in rare cases cause liver damage.

Cymbalta is used to treat major depressive disorder in adults. It is also used to treat general anxiety disorder in adults and children who are at least 7 years old. Cymbalta is also used in adults to treat nerve pain caused by diabetes (diabetic neuropathy), or chronic muscle or joint pain (such as low back pain and … See more Cymbalta is a selective serotonin and norepinephrine reuptake inhibitor antidepressant (SSNRI). Duloxetine affects chemicals in the brain that may be unbalanced in people with depression.
